Knockout js.

Do you know how to become a dog breeder? Find out how to become a dog breeder in this article from HowStuffWorks Advertisement Being a dog breeder is a commitment. You must care ab...

Knockout js. Things To Know About Knockout js.

Knockout makes it easier to create rich, responsive UIs with JavaScript. JavaScript 10,424 1,514 298 71 Updated on Dec 29, 2022. tko.utils Public archive. Knockout Utilities (Javascript) JavaScript 7 MIT 2 1 0 Updated on Apr 13, 2020. io.tko Public. This is the repository for tko.io. HTML 2 2 2 0 Updated on Apr 12, 2020.One-Click Magento installation with your own managed hosting solution. First of all, create a Magento 2 module. In our example, all files will be located in Cloudways_Mymodule module. Location of our module is MAGENTO2_ROOT > app > code > Cloudways > Mymodule. Now, create a registration.php in app > code > Cloudways > … Knockout is a JavaScript library that helps you create dynamic web pages with declarative bindings. In this webpage, you will learn how to create custom bindings that extend the built-in ones or implement your own logic. Custom bindings can be useful for integrating with third-party libraries, adding custom behaviors, or simplifying your markup. Creating a Dynamic UI with Knockout.js. In this section, we'll use Knockout.js to add functionality to the Admin view. Knockout.js is a Javascript library that makes it easy to bind HTML controls to data. Knockout.js uses the Model-View-ViewModel (MVVM) pattern. The model is the server-side representation of the data in the business domain (in ...Are churches required to file tax returns? Yes, even if they don't owe money. If a church qualifies as a 501(c)(3) nonprofit organization, then it has tax-exempt status. However, s...

In this section, we will use Knockout.js just to enrich the Html generated with usual Razor views and tag helpers. Please note that this is something quite difficult to achieve with other client frameworks like angular and react.js. We need a simple server side ViewModel to show how Asp.net Mvc views and knockout.js bindings may play well together.To effectively immobilize an opponent during a fight by way of pressure points, one must cause shock to certain areas of the body and cause a chain reaction that leads to a knockou... By default, Knockout will prevent the event from taking any default action. For example if you use the event binding to capture the keypress event of an input tag, the browser will only call your handler function and will not add the value of the key to the input element’s value. A more common example is using the click binding, which ...

You must write <my-custom-element></my-custom-element>, and not <my-custom-element />. Otherwise, your custom element is not closed and subsequent elements will be parsed as child elements. This is a limitation of the HTML specification and is outside the scope of what Knockout can control.KnockoutJS is a client-side framework. This is a JavaScript library which makes it very easy to bind HTML to domain data. It implements a pattern called Model-View-ViewModel (MVVM). Observables is the magic ingredient of KnockoutJS. All data remains in sync because of Observable attribute.

47. Pager.js is a URL routing framework built specifically for use with Knockout.js. Make sure you go through the entire Demo to see its full power and flexibility. IMHO, it far exceeds PathJS and Sammy. answered Jan 31, 2013 at 17:40. James Messinger. 3,223 3 26 16. 5.An introduction to KnockoutJS part2. MVVM and databinding with Knockout (part of a series on creating modern DotNetNuke modules) Charles Nurse : Blog posts on Knockout. Build a SPA DNN Module with Razor, WebAPI and Knockout. BackgroundKnockout (AKA KnockoutJS) is a javascript library which implements the Model View ViewMode.Knockout.js uses an old-school approach to creating client-side applications. With Knockout, jQuery is king— jQuery templates (jquery.tmpl) are the main format for Views in Knockout.js. Having ... The component binding is a powerful feature of Knockout that allows you to compose your user interface from reusable and isolated pieces of UI logic. Learn how to define, register, and use components in your Knockout applications, and how to pass parameters, customize templates, and communicate between components.

Maryland north potomac

Knockout sets the element’s checked state to match your parameter value. Any previous checked state will be overwritten. The way your parameter is interpreted depends on what type of element you’re binding to: For checkboxes, Knockout will set the element to be checked when the parameter value is true, and unchecked when it is false.

Usage. data-bind="safeText: function() { return my().nested.object.property; } The only extra stuff you need to add is to wrap your original value with 'function () { return ... }'. This however, will stop all errors beneath the value call. You could improve the custom binding by only looking for 'undefined' exceptions.I'm using JQuery DataTables for all my tables because of all the nice built-in features, but it seems the only way to customize the table layout is to set the "sDom" option attribute for the DataTable and use something like $("div.SOMECLASS").html(HTML_HERE) to insert the customized html into the table. …this will refer to one of three things, depending on how the function you are using this within was called: myObject.method() will have a this of myObject, unattachedMethod() will have a this of the global context (usually window in browser environments), and anyFunction.apply(otherObject) will always have a this of otherObject.Whether you’re a long-term investor or a day trader, you obviously understand your success hinges on investing in performing stocks rather than those that lose money. There’s more ...An immersive art installation celebrating the life and works of Frida Kahlo opened last month in Mexico City. Here’s everything you need to know and why you should go. Matador Netw... By default, Knockout will prevent the event from taking any default action. For example if you use the event binding to capture the keypress event of an input tag, the browser will only call your handler function and will not add the value of the key to the input element’s value. A more common example is using the click binding, which ... knockout.js; Share. Improve this question. Follow edited Jan 26, 2015 at 22:27. Jeroen. 62.3k 43 43 gold badges 222 222 silver badges 361 361 bronze badges. asked Dec 16, 2011 at 16:49. THX-1138 THX-1138. 21.5k 26 26 gold badges 99 99 silver badges 164 164 bronze badges. 0. Add a comment |

This article shows some basic steps on how to use Knockout.js in Point of Sale (POS) extensions, the same pattern can be applied to other external or third party libraries . It applies to version 10.0.18 and later of the Retail software development kit (SDK). Add a NuGet package reference for the Knockout.js library to your Pos.Extensions project.I am using Knockout.js as a MVVM library to bind my data to some pages. I'm currently building a library to make REST calls to a web service. My RESTful web service returns a simple structure: { id : 1, details: { name: "Johnny", surname: "Boy" } } I have an observable main parent, myObject. When I doKnockout JS: Conditional Switch Case. Hot Network Questions “Out of the mouths of babes”: Is this idiom strictly used to refer to children? Can a cube-shaped(ish) world have uniform(ish) gravity when composed of ideal materials, including antimass? ...Since you're using knockout, I'll show you a more "reactive", typical knockout way of tackling this feature. Your viewmodel should have one, private data source property. In your case, a list of all books that never changes.The value binding links the associated DOM element’s value with a property on your view model. This is typically useful with form elements such as <input>, <select> and <textarea>. When the user edits the value in the associated form control, it updates the value on your view model. Likewise, when you update the value in your view model, this ...

Knockout.js calls are flagged as "unresolved function or method" ... As shown above, PyCharm generates warnings for calls to ko.observableArray and ko.

I found myself needing to quickly learn Knockout.js. If you're in a similar boat, I hope this series of videos will help you learn how to use the library.In ...Knockout.js websites in the United States: Knockout.js websites in the United Kindom: Email addresses and phone numbers of Knockout.js customers: Knockout.js websites with a .com domain: Top 5,000 most visited Knockout.js websites: 5,000 low-traffic Knockout.js websites: Top 500 websites for every technology in the category …The if binding causes a section of markup to appear in your document (and to have its data-bind attributes applied), only if a specified expression evaluates to true (or a true -ish value such as a non- null object or nonempty string). The ifnot binding works just like the if binding, except that it inverts the result of whatever expression you ... The class and css bindings add or remove one or more named CSS classes to the associated DOM element. This is useful, for example, to highlight some value in red if it becomes negative. (Note: If you don’t want to apply a CSS class but instead want to assign a style attribute value directly, see the style binding .) 1. this.firstName = ko.observable(first).logIt(this.username + " firstName"); In this case, I chose to include the username to ensure that it is outputting a unique value in the case that I have a collection of objects that each have a firstName observable. The output would look something like:1. this.firstName = ko.observable(first).logIt(this.username + " firstName"); In this case, I chose to include the username to ensure that it is outputting a unique value in the case that I have a collection of objects that each have a …Our Knockout JS Training course aims to deliver quality training that covers solid fundamental knowledge on core concepts with a practical approach. Such exposure to the current industry use-cases and scenarios will help learners scale up their skills and perform real-time projects with the best practices.Jun 5, 2013 ... Whenever you are binding to an event ( click / event binding) and are using a function off of another context (like $parent or $root ), you will ...

Firefox chromebook

Knockout’s automatic dependency tracking normally does exactly what you want. But you might sometimes need to control which observables will update your computed observable, especially if the computed observable performs some sort of action, such as making an Ajax request. The peek function lets you access an observable or computed observable ...

Gostaríamos de exibir a descriçãoaqui, mas o site que você está não nos permite.knockout.js; computed-observable; Share. Improve this question. Follow edited Aug 20, 2015 at 19:44. isherwood. 60.3k 16 16 gold badges 119 119 silver badges 163 ...1. make an empty html5 document. include in its body tag the upper right box's content of the exercise you linked. before the end body tag include a script element with the src attribute pointing to the knockout library. after the previous script element, make a new script, and include the lower right box's content in it. KnockoutJS - If Binding. This binding allows you to present the conditionally. If the specified condition is true, then show data, else don't show. if binding is similar to visible binding. Difference being, in visible binding the underlying HTML markup actually stays on DOM and is made visible based on the condition whereas in if binding, HTML ... Who is the person behind the largest Canadian cannabis company in the world? That would be Irwin D. Simon, chairman and CEO of... Who is the person behind the l...Knockout.js by. Buy on Amazon Buy on ebooks.com. Chapter 4. Dynamically Changing Properties. So far, we’ve only touched on a small piece of the KnockoutJS framework. In this chapter, we’ll start taking advantage of properties that change dynamically through user interaction. Knockout calls these properties observables. The foreach binding duplicates a section of markup for each entry in an array, and binds each copy of that markup to the corresponding array item. This is especially useful for rendering lists or tables. Assuming your array is an observable array, whenever you later add, remove, or re-order array entries, the binding will efficiently update the ... Effect. $ git clone [email protected]:knockout/tko. Clone the repository. $ npm install -g yarn otherwise. Ensure yarn is globally available. $ yarn. Install local node packages and link tko modules. $ yarn test. Run all tests.

var table = $(element).closest('table'String).DataTable(); ko.bindingHandlers.dataTablesForEach.page = table.page(); table.destroy();.Your text binding in spnassetTypeID should have the value of the value in your select element. And also, remove your optionsValue binding. The use of optionsValue is for knockout to determine which property of the object (item from your personalassettype_dd) will be used. For example, if I changed the optionsValue to text … The if binding causes a section of markup to appear in your document (and to have its data-bind attributes applied), only if a specified expression evaluates to true (or a true -ish value such as a non- null object or nonempty string). The ifnot binding works just like the if binding, except that it inverts the result of whatever expression you ... Working with Collections example. This example shows how to render a collection using the foreach binding. The contents of an element using the foreach binding are repeated for each item in the collection and foreach bindings can easily be nested. As you can see from this demonstration (enable ‘Show render times’), Knockout knows that it ...Instagram:https://instagram. open my mail Knockout.js by. Buy on Amazon Buy on ebooks.com. Chapter 4. Dynamically Changing Properties. So far, we’ve only touched on a small piece of the KnockoutJS framework. In this chapter, we’ll start taking advantage of properties that change dynamically through user interaction. Knockout calls these properties observables. pet net I found myself needing to quickly learn Knockout.js. If you're in a similar boat, I hope this series of videos will help you learn how to use the library. In...In this section, we will use Knockout.js just to enrich the Html generated with usual Razor views and tag helpers. Please note that this is something quite difficult to achieve with other client frameworks like angular and react.js. We need a simple server side ViewModel to show how Asp.net Mvc views and knockout.js bindings may play well together. happy joe's Knockout sets the element’s checked state to match your parameter value. Any previous checked state will be overwritten. The way your parameter is interpreted depends on what type of element you’re binding to: For checkboxes, Knockout will set the element to be checked when the parameter value is true, and unchecked when it is false.Knockout.js. Knockout.js is an open source library that supports declarative data binding, dependency tracking, and automatic UI updates. To learn more, be sure to look at the documentation, examples, and tutorials. Kendo UI, by Telerik, provides fast, clean, and configurable HTML5 UI widgets as part of a jQuery-based framework to support ... richard nixon presidential library and museum Knockout は jQuery やその他のローレベルなライブラリと競合しません。. Knockout はデータとUIをリンクさせるハイレベルな機能を補うためのものです。. Knockout は、それ自体は jQuery に依存しませんが、同時に利用することでアニメーションを使ったバインド … Purpose. The options binding controls what options should appear in a drop-down list (i.e., a <select> element) or multi-select list (e.g., <select size='6'> ). This binding cannot be used with anything other than <select> elements. The value you assign should be an array (or observable array). The <select> element will then display one item ... aaa road trip planner In my experience the approach in @RP Niemeyer's answer is fine if Items live for the duration of the application.But if not, it can lead to memory leaks, because Item's computed observable sets up a reverse dependency from the ViewModel.Again, that's ok if you never get rid of any Item objects. But if you do try to get rid of Items they won't get …Knockout.js applications are not immune to these problems. In this post, I will review some scenarios that often contribute to memory leaks and discuss the APIs in Knockout that can be used to prevent and resolve these issues. mp4 to mps React JS has become one of the most popular JavaScript libraries for building modern user interfaces. With its efficient and flexible nature, it has gained immense popularity among... photo lab pro photo Knockout sets the element’s content to a text node with your parameter value. Any previous content will be overwritten. If this parameter is an observable value, the binding will update the element’s text whenever the value changes. If the parameter isn’t observable, it will only set the element’s text once and will not update it again ...knockout.jsの特徴. エレガントな依存トラッキング. データモデルが変更される度に、UIの関連付けられた部分を更新します。. 宣言型 バインディング. データモデルとUIを関連付ける、シンプルで明確な方法です。. 複雑な動的UIも、バインディング ... photo language translator Purpose. The with and using bindings create a new binding context, so that descendant elements are bound in the context of a specified object. (The differences between these binding are described below under Parameters .) Of course, you can arbitrarily nest with and using bindings along with the other control-flow bindings such as if and foreach. At its basic level, Knockout.js is a JavaScript library that offers the ability to bind HTML elements against any data model. It is most often used for creating rich and … bates guide to physical examination Parameters. Main parameter. KO clears the previous content and then sets the element’s content to your parameter value using jQuery’s html function or by parsing the string into HTML nodes and appending each node as a child of the element, if jQuery is not available.. If this parameter is an observable value, the binding will update the element’s content …knockout.js; computed-observable; Share. Improve this question. Follow edited Aug 20, 2015 at 19:44. isherwood. 60.3k 16 16 gold badges 119 119 silver badges 163 ... mahjong at games Feb 29, 2016 ... The JS (component) file. There are a few changes you'll need to make to the JS file, I'll detail these below. define(['ko', 'uiComponent'],...Observable Arrays. If you want to detect and respond to changes on one object, you’d use observables.If you want to detect and respond to changes of a collection of things, use an observableArray.This is useful in many scenarios where you’re displaying or editing multiple values and need repeated sections of UI to appear and disappear as items are added … wpb flights Knockout.js applications are not immune to these problems. In this post, I will review some scenarios that often contribute to memory leaks and discuss the APIs in Knockout that can be used to prevent and resolve these issues.If you are using the foreach template mode, Knockout will evaluate the function for each item in your array, passing that item's value as the only argument.In this section, we will use Knockout.js just to enrich the Html generated with usual Razor views and tag helpers. Please note that this is something quite difficult to achieve with other client frameworks like angular and react.js. We need a simple server side ViewModel to show how Asp.net Mvc views and knockout.js bindings may play well together.